Flow cytometry with the MACSQuant Family of flow cytometers is all about performance, automation, compactness, and convenience. The MACSQuant VYB not only combines these features, but also comes with a uniquely configured optical bench, featuring violet, yellow, and blue lasers. It is a perfect match for labs utilizing fluorescent protein reporters or for labs that want to simply use PE and FITC conjugates.
Optics | |
Laser excitation | Spatially separated: 405 nm, 40 mW 488 nm, 50 mW 561 nm, 100 mW |
Emission detectors | FSC: 561/4 nm SSC: 561/4 nm V1: 452/45 nm V2: 525/50 nm Y1: 586/15 nm Y2: 615/20 nm Y3: 661/20 nm Y4: 740 nm LP B1: 525/50 nm B2: 593–650 nm |
Fluorescence sensitivity and resolution | MESFs (CV <5%): FITC <200 PE <100 |
Flow cell dimensions | 200×250 μm |
Fluorescence detectors | Optimized with spectrally matched PMTs for all channels |
Fluidics | |
Minimal uptake volume1 | 1 μL (25 μL recommended for volumetric counting applications) |
Sample flow rate | 25, 50, or 100 µL/min or automate flow rate to maintain 500, 1000, or 2000 events/second |
Measurement speed2,3 | <25 minutes per 96-well plate (5 μL measurement volume per well) |
Sample uptake | 1–450 µL |
Maximal event rate | Up to 15,000 events/second |
Technical specifications | |
Footprint | 385.5×284.5 mm (15.18×11.2 in) |
Size (width×depth) Height (adjustable touchscreen) | 669×400 mm (26.34×15.75 in) 394–553.5 mm (15.51–21.79 in) |
Size with miniSampler Plus (width×depth) | 669×500 mm (26.34×19.69 in) |
Weight | 50 kg (110 lbs) |
Monitor | 15.6" LCD touchscreen |
Power requirements | 100–240 V~, 50/60 Hz |
Power consumption (standard use) | 450 W |
RAM | 8 GB DDR4 (SO-DIMM) |
Mass storage | 500 GB SSD |
Ports | 4× USB 2.0 ports, 6× USB 3.0 ports (2 at display), 2× DisplayPort, 2× LAN, DVI, RE-232, Audio |
Emission sound pressure level at workstation | <61 dB(A) |
Performance | |
Sample carry-over2,4 | 0.01% |
Fluorescence performance | 5-decade logarithmic scale (10-2 to 103), displayed in lin, log, or hlog scales |
Data management | |
Operating system | Embedded operating system |
Measurement parameters | Area, width, height for all parameters, with time and volume |
Signal processing | >18 bit dynamic range in area with 32 bit floating point signal processing |
Compensation | Automated, or manual with 8×8 matrix, during or after acquisition |
Data files | .mqd (proprietary file format), .fcs (2.0, 3.0, 3.1 compatible) |
1 At every uptake, an additional excess volume is aspirated by the instrument. The excess volumes are calibration- and process-dependent and do not exceed 10 μL for Fast, Standard, and Extended modes, and 20 μL for Screen mode. 2 Referred value indicates the average of multiple experiments and can differ for individual sample materials. 3 The measurement speed is determined by measuring the time between the movement of the robotic arm into the first measured well, and its movement out of the last measured well. The measurements were carried out at high flow rate in fast mode. 4 For carry-over, full 96-well plates were loaded with 200 μL/well of PBMC suspension at a nominal concentration of 10,000 cells/μL in every other well ("SRC-wells”). Alternating wells are loaded with an equal volume of MACSQuant® Running Buffer ("CO-wells”). The uptake volume was set to 100 μL and measured at medium flow rate in standard mode. The carry-over is defined by sum (CO-singlet count)/sum(SRC-singlet count) ×100%. |
